XCube – XML For Data Warehouses by usr10478

VIEWS: 23 PAGES: 26

									XCube – XML For Data Warehouses

  Auteurs : Wolfgang Hümmer
           Andreas Bauer
           Gunnar Harde
  Présenté par : David TA KIM




  2005-12-05
Sommaire
               Sommaire
I Introduction au Datawarehouse
                 Sommaire
I Introduction au Datawarehouse



II Motivations
                 Sommaire
I Introduction au Datawarehouse



II Motivations



III Description XCube
                 Sommaire
I Introduction au Datawarehouse



II Motivations



III Description XCube



IV Conclusion
I Introduction au Datawarehouse


A) But
• Support de prises de décisions
• Centraliser les données d’une entreprise
• Base de donnée relationnelle souvent historisé
         Datawarehouse




                                          Société

                         IC-Agence                       Offre
                                          Contrat

                         Trafic                          PdC
                                     Facturé   Reversé
I Introduction au Datawarehouse

B) Datamart
• Faciliter les analyses et la visualisation des
  données
• Base de donnée en étoile
• Modèle multidimensionnel
        Datamart




                                    Axe HP/HC
                   Axe société
                                                 Axe agence
                                 Indicateurs
                   Axe temps                    Axe 8AB
                                  Axe IC
I Introduction au Datawarehouse

C) Les cubes OLAP
• Dimension hiérarchique
• Données agrégées
• Données calculées
• Cube physique ou virtuel défini par ses
dimensions et ses données
       Cubes




                     Revenu
                                     Trafic
                     Reversé

                               PdC
               Revenu
               Facturé
I Introduction au Datawarehouse
                                              Billing Infranet                                SAP             Médiation




                   Sources
C) Exemple
                                      Sociétés          Factures                             Factures
                                      Contrats          Remises           Produits            Avoirs            Tickets bruts
                                      Comptes             CA                 …              Annulations
                                     Services …        Reversé …                               …



                                                         Fichiers                            Fichiers
                                                                                                                Fichiers de
                                                        issus du                            issus de
                                                                                                                  tickets
                                                          billing                             SAP




                   Datawarehouse
                                                                          Société

                                                  IC-A g e n c e                                  Offre
                                                                         Contrat

                                              Trafic                                               PdC
                                                                    Facturé      Reversé



 Projet                                                              Axe HP/HC       Axe juridiction destination



 Datawarehouse


                   Datamart
                                              Axe société                                      Axe juridiction origine

                                            Axe temps                                                     Axe agence
                                                                              Indicateurs



 pour Cegetel800
                                           Axe IC principal                                             Axe raccordement

                                           Axe IC gestionnaire                                   Axe Tranche N°8AB
                                                                         Axe IC division




                   Cubes
                                            Revenu
                                                                                                   Trafic
                                            Reversé

                                                                          PdC
                                    Revenu
                                    Facturé




                                   Analyse
                                   facturé                                                     Analyse                          Univers BO
                   Objets




                                      Progression                      Analyse                  trafic
                                        facturé                          PdC                    Progression
                                           Analyse                        Progression               trafic
                                           reversé                            PdC
                                              Progression
                                                reversé
II Motivations


A) The “Download” Use Case

•Transfert d’un cube d’un datawarehouse à un
autre
•Standard des dimensions
II Motivations


B) The “Query” Use Case

•   récupérer la structure d’un cube
•    Intérêt : ne pas télécharger toutes les
    données
II Motivations


C) The “Generating” Use Case

• Créer un cube à partir de données existants
  dans le datawarehouse
• Problème : voir quelles parties des données
  doit être publiée
• Datawarehouse -> Datamart -> cube
II Motivations


D) Requirements for Representing Online Data Cubes

• Modèle de donnée multidimensionnel
• Distinction entre le schémas, les dimensions
  et les données
• Transportable
• Flexibilité : concept de lien et inclusion
• Extensibilité : différents modules de données
• Format convertible entre les sources
• OLAP: agrégation de données
III XCube


A) Généralités
• But: fournir un format standardisé pour décrire
   les données multidimensionnelles
• Problèmes: sur les Web, peu de structure
   standardisée, source non fiable
• Intérêt:
   Ø standardisation des données
   Ø Organisé en module
   Ø Réduction quantité de données
III XCube


B) XCubeSchema




Dimension hiérarchisée
III XCube
III XCube


C) XCubeDimension




Type de données de chaque dimension ainsi
que les relations entre les noeuds
III XCube
III XCube


D) XCubeFact




Description des données multidimensionnelles
III XCube
III XCube


E) XCubeText


  • Ajouter des descriptions textuelles
  (commentaires)
  • Compréhensibles
III XCube


F) XCubeQuery

 ØListe des cubes
 ØObtenir le schémas d’un cube
 ØObtenir le schémas de classification des
 dimensions
 ØObtenir les informations d’un nœud
 ØObtenir les données
III XCube


F) XCubeFunction

 • questionner sur les fonctionnalités d’un cube
 • non défini
IV Conclusion


•   Proposition de standardisation
•   Approche bien structurée avec des exemples
à   l’appui
•   Manque des résultats d’applications
•   Application aux Web Services
FIN

								
To top